Transaction 2175ec6166d2e5cfa60234fc03102a40d58c01b7373326ec2dd125ce146eaf96

1 Input
2 Outputs
  • 2175ec6166d2e5cfa60234fc03102a40d58c01b7373326ec2dd125ce146eaf96:0
  • value  1975300
    address  3ArauDhuJ5pgk4p5xX2CdDxnjRLu9CGq2Y
  • 2175ec6166d2e5cfa60234fc03102a40d58c01b7373326ec2dd125ce146eaf96:1
  • value  42151536
    address  3H23ReLRHW22xSDC2q6fphVuwMiEJMDcuH